Bengaluru: Karnataka’s health department reported 470 new Covid-19 cases and nine deaths on Friday October 15, bringing the total number of cases and deaths to 29,82,869 and 37,931, respectively.
368 patients were discharged on the same day, bringing the total number of recoveries to 29,35,238.
A department bulletin stated that there were 9,671 active cases. Bengaluru Urban had the highest new cases with 232 and one death.
In Karnataka, all other districts reported cases below 100, including 59 in Mysuru, 36 in Dakshina Kannada, 22 in Kodagu, 16 in Hassan, Mandya, and Tumakuru, 14 in Udupi, and 11 in Uttara Kannada.
According to the bulletin, Mysuru and Ramanagara each had two deaths, while Bengaluru Urban, Chamarajanagar, Dakshina Kannada, Davangere, and Udupi each had one.
Zero cases and Covid-19-related deaths were reported in Ballari, Chikkaballapura, Gadag, Haveri, Kalaburagi, Koppal, Raichur, Vijayapura, and Yadgir.
According to the bulletin, 24 districts reported no fatalities.
On Friday, the State tested a total of 93,806 samples, bringing the total number of specimens examined to 4.93 crore.
